Bruton’s tyrosine kinase or BTK, is an enzyme that plays a role in the functionality and maturation of B cells. The BTK pathway has implications for a number of autoimmune disorders including isolated growth hormone deficiency type III and rheumatoid arthritis. The BTK Assay Kit is designed to measure BTK activity for screening and profiling applications using Kinase-Glo® MAX as a detection reagent.

The BTK Assay Kit comes in a convenient 96-well format, with enough purified recombinant BTK enzyme, PolyGluTyr peptide, ATP, and kinase assay buffer for 100 enzyme reactions.
Materials Required But Not Supplied
Kinase-Glo MAX (Promega #V6071)
Dithiothreitol (DTT, 1 M; optional)
Microplate reader capable of reading luminescence
Adjustable micropipettor and sterile tips
30°C incubator
